in the united states, where outsourcing is almost always addressed negatively, companies still get away with outsourcing. how do

they do this?
Social Studies
1 answer:
Softa [21]3 years ago
5 0

Even though outsourcing is almost always addressed negatively in the United States, companies still get away with outsourcing because "consumers want low consumable products."

Therefore, companies knew that the only way to deliver low-priced consumable products for the consumers was to produce cheaply.

To produce cheaply, aside from cheaper materials, companies will also need to get labor at cheaper rates.

Getting labor at cheaper rates is most possible when the job is outsourced to poorer countries.

Hence, in this case, it is concluded that the United States Companies get away with outsourcing because they must meet the pricing demands of their consumers.

How did the Western Roman Empire finally end
Sveta_85 [38]

<em>In 476 C.E. Romulus, the last of the Roman emperors in the west, was overthrown by the Germanic leader Odoacer, who became the first Barbarian to rule in Rome. The order that the Roman Empire had brought to western Europe for 1000 years was no more.</em>
